As Donald Trump navigates his 2024 presidential campaign, some have turned to astrology to explain the recent turmoil surrounding the former president. Astrologer Jessica Adams has pointed to astrological patterns, particularly the influence of Pluto in Aquarius, as a potential sign of looming challenges for Trump, both politically and personally. These predictions have resurfaced in light of the recent assassination attempts on Trump, leaving many to wonder if the stars are signaling difficult times ahead.
Adams previously noted that Pluto’s movement into Aquarius, which represents transformation and upheaval, could spell trouble for Trump during the 2024 election cycle. The former president’s personal and professional life has been under immense pressure, from legal battles to political rivalries. Now, with two reported assassination attempts, some are interpreting these events as part of the challenges foretold by Adams’ astrological insights.

Pluto’s entry into Aquarius is said to be a harbinger of transformation, especially for individuals and nations that resist change. According to astrologers, Pluto’s energy is associated with deep, often painful, transformation. It is no coincidence, Adams suggests, that Trump, a figure who has shaped and redefined American politics in many ways, is experiencing setbacks and threats as this powerful planet exerts its influence.
The assassination attempts, while under investigation by law enforcement, have shaken Trump's campaign and raised concerns about his safety. These incidents have occurred just as Trump is ramping up his efforts to reclaim the White House in 2024, adding another layer of complexity to his already tumultuous path back to power.
Although astrology is not grounded in empirical evidence, it has long been used by some to interpret personal and political events. Astrologers like Adams argue that planetary movements can influence key figures, especially during times of intense political competition. In Trump’s case, the combination of legal pressures, a polarized electorate, and personal challenges might be seen as part of a larger cosmic shift.
For Trump supporters, the former president’s resilience in the face of adversity only strengthens their belief in his leadership. Despite the predictions of political and personal struggles, Trump remains a formidable contender in the 2024 race. His ability to overcome these obstacles, whether they are rooted in astrology or real-world factors, will determine his success moving forward.
As Trump continues his campaign, the astrological predictions regarding his future remain speculative. Whether the influence of Pluto in Aquarius plays a role in his political journey or not, the former president's fate will ultimately be determined by the voters, not the stars.
